Wedding MapperWeddingMapper, enables couples who are tying the knot an easy way to map the festivities for guests.

The user can add various markers to an online map — such as “ceremony,” “reception,” “hotel,” or “airport” — to show where the locations are in relation to one another and then can supplement the marker with web links, uploaded photos and custom descriptions.


View wedding locations on a map or on a nicely-formatted list. There are so many online wedding planner apps out there, but this seems particularly useful for your guests coming in from out of town. — Gina Trapani
